The Lion Conqueror Type of Kumaragupta I

A few years ago, I acquired a gold coin of Kumaragupta I that had appeared in a CNG auction. 2 The cataloguer, saying it was a new variety, had dubbed the coin the “Lion Conqueror” type because of the extraordinary pose of the king, who stands triumphantly over the carcass of the lion he has presumably just killed. In fact, there is at least one other coin that shows the king in this posture, a coin in the U.P. State Museum in Lucknow that has been published by P.L. Gupta. 3 Gupta had named the coin the “Lion Killed Type,” but that seems like an odd name for it. All Gupta coin types are identified by the action or position of the king or principal subject (the Archer, the Lyrist, the Horseman, the Lion-Slayer, etc.), so it seems odd to identify the coin type by the fact that the lion portrayed in it has already been killed. I therefore, prefer the title “LionConqueror,” which aptly describes the attitude of the king on the coin. Be that as it may, I had the opportunity to examine the Gupta coin on a recent visit to the Lucknow museum, and to photograph it anew. Since the photograph in Gupta’s paper is very dark, I will provide another photo here, along with a new reading of the obverse legend and some other observations about the coin, some of which are at odds with Gupta’s description. Then I will provide a photo of my own coin, which has a different legend and therefore qualifies as a new variety of the type.
